The Northern Cape Department of Transport, Safety and Liaison has officially opened 63 government job opportunities for NaTIS Cashiers (Revenue Clerks) across several municipalities in the Northern Cape for 2026.

These positions are ideal for matriculants and entry-level job seekers who want to start a career in the public sector. Successful applicants will work at motor vehicle licensing offices assisting the public with vehicle licensing services and payment processing through the National Traffic Information System (NaTIS).

Job Overview
Position: NaTIS Cashier / Revenue Clerk
Department: Northern Cape Department of Transport, Safety and Liaison
Number of Posts: 63
Salary: R228 321 – R268 950 per year (Level 05)
Job Type: Permanent Government Position
Work Location: Motor Vehicle Registering Authorities across the Northern Cape
Employees will be stationed at municipal motor licensing offices, helping residents with licensing services and financial transactions.
Minimum Requirements
To qualify for the NaTIS Cashier vacancies, appl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Grade 12 (Matric Certificate)
- Basic computer literacy
- Good communication skills
- Strong interpersonal skills
- No criminal record

Key Duties and Responsibilities
Successful candidates will support licensing services using the National Traffic Information System (NaTIS).
Motor Vehicle Licensing Services
Employees will assist with:
- Processing vehicle licence renewals
- Assisting with vehicle registrations
- Handling customer licensing enquiries
- Processing licensing payments
Financial Responsibilities
Cashiers will be responsible for:
- Handling public cash transactions
- Performing daily cash-up procedures
- Recording government revenue transactions
- Ensuring financial accuracy and accountability
NaTIS System Operations
Employees will use the NaTIS system to:
- Capture customer information
- Verify vehicle records
- Process licensing transactions
- Assist with system enquiries
Administrative Duties
Additional responsibilities include:
- Filing official documentation
- Maintaining revenue records
- Assisting customers with enquiries
- Maintaining professional conduct
Successful candidates must also sign:
- Confidentiality agreements
- Public service code of conduct
- NaTIS system undertaking documentation
